乳腺癌中HER2基质金属蛋白酶-2和9的表达及其相互关系   总被引:12,自引:10,他引:2  
目的 研究乳腺癌中HER2基因、基质金属蛋白酶 (MMP) 2、基质金属蛋白酶(MMP) 9的表达情况、与临床病理指标之间的关系以及它们之间的相互关系。方法 采用免疫组织化学的方法对 114例乳腺癌组织标本中HER2、MMP 2、MMP 9的表达情况进行检测。结果 乳腺癌组织中HER2、MMP 2、MMP 9的表达阳性率分别是 46.49%、78.95 %、68.42 %。HER2表达与淋巴结转移相关。原发肿瘤 >2cm或有淋巴结转移的患者中 ,其MMP 2、MMP 9表达明显高于原发肿瘤≤ 2cm或无淋巴结转移的患者 (P <0 .0 5 ) ,且MMP 2表达与临床分期相关 (P <0 .0 5 )。HER2表达与MMP 2、MMP 9表达相关 (P <0 .0 5 )。结论 HER2、MMP 2、MMP 9的阳性表达提示乳腺癌有较强的浸润转移能力 ,这 3种蛋白的表达在乳腺癌浸润转移过程中可能起协同作用。  相似文献

Several studies on polycystic kidney disease (PKD) have revealed a number of extracellular matrix (ECM) abnormalities, suggesting that an abnormal ECM plays a role in the development of tubular cysts. Cystic kidney tubules synthesize and secrete high levels of metalloproteinases (MMP), which may participate in the restructuring of the tubular basement membrane. The aim of the present study was to determine whether serum MMP-1, tissue inhibitor of metalloproteinase (TIMP)-1, and type IV collagen levels, and plasma MMP-9 levels were altered in patients with PKD. Sixteen patients with autosomal dominant polycystic kidney disease, and 20 healthy controls were included in this study. Specific enzyme immunoassays were used to measure MMP-1, MMP-9, TIMP-1, and type IV collagen levels. Serum MMP-1 (14.8 +/- 3.6 ng/ml), TIMP-1 (288.6 +/- 48.6 ng/ml), and type IV collagen (192.6 +/- 38.8 ng/ml) concentrations, and plasma MMP-9 (90.2 +/- 26.8 ng/ml) concentrations in patients with PKD were significantly higher than those in healthy controls (MMP-1; 6.6 +/- 0.9 ng/ml, p < 0.01, MMP-9; 36.4 +/- 12.2 ng/ml, p < 0.01, TIMP-1; 164.6 +/- 22.8 ng/ml, p < 0.01, and type IV collagen; 86.6 +/- 14.2 ng/ml, p < 0.001). The present results suggest that ECM abnormalities associated with cystic kidney may result from aberrant degradation as well as from abnormal synthesis of ECM components.  相似文献

目的探讨绝经后妇女血清基质金属蛋白酶2(MMP-2)和抑制因子(TIMP-2)水平及其与绝经骨质疏松症指标的关系。方法将202名48~65岁绝经后妇女分为正常组、低骨量组和骨质疏松组,用酶联免疫吸附试验(EIJSA)测定的血清MMP-2、TIMP-2以及骨保护蛋白(OPG)、骨保护蛋白配体(OPGL),计算MMP-2/TIMP-2和OPG/OPGL比值,用双能X线吸收法(DEXA)测定腰椎正位、股骨颈、华氏区和大粗隆的骨密度(BMD)。结果①骨质疏松组中血清MMP-2的数值(1392±121)μg/L高于正常组(1123±141)μg/L(P〈0.05),而TIMP-2的数值(44.3±36.2)ng/ml低于正常组(47.8±30.2)ng/ml。②骨质疏松组中血清MMP-2和MMP-2/TIMP-2比值与骨密度、血精OPGL数值存在明显负相关性(P〈0.05),和OPG和OPG/OPGL比值存在明显正相关性(P〈0.05),TIMP-2和华氏区骨密度和OPG存在明显正相关性(P〈0.05)。结论血清MMP-2和MMP-2/TIMP-2比值与绝经后骨质疏松症妇女骨密度和骨代谢指标OPG、OPGL和OPG/OPGL比值具有关联性。血清MMP-2水平升高和MMP-2/TIMP-2比值降低可能为绝经后骨质疏松症伴随骨代谢转换过程增快的表现。  相似文献

An inflammatory response occurs during cardiac surgery involving cardiopulmonary bypass. Matrix metalloproteinase-9 is an enzyme involved in cytokine processing and leucocyte extravasation. It is secreted as a pro-enzyme in response to several inflammatory mediators and is inhibited by endogenous tissue inhibitor of metalloproteinase-1. The interaction between matrix metalloproteinase-9 and its inhibitor during cardiopulmonary bypass is not known. We measured tumour necrosis factor alpha, and matrix metalloproteinase-9 and its inhibitor using enzyme immunoassay at three time points in 20 patients undergoing elective coronary artery bypass grafting with cardiopulmonary bypass. Tumour necrosis factor and matrix metalloproteinase concentrations increased in all patients during bypass (both p < 0.0001), whereas the inhibitor in contrast, decreased (p < 0.0001). We conclude that matrix metalloproteinase-9 is released as part of the inflammatory response during cardiac surgery. Levels of the endogenous inhibitor of metalloproteinase, however, show a different pattern of release, suggesting independent regulation.  相似文献

目的 探讨绝经后妇女血清成骨细胞分泌的基质金属蛋白酶-2(MMP-2)和破骨细胞分泌的基质金属蛋白酶-9(MMP-9)与骨转换生化指标及骨密度(BMD)之间的关系.方法 选择绝经后妇女80例.采用Challenge双能X线骨密度仪(DXA)测量腰椎(L2-L4)侧位和左侧髋部(股骨颈、大转子、Ward三角区)6个骨骼区域的骨密度(BMD).分为正常对照组(骨密度正常组,21例)、低骨量组(20例)、骨质疏松组(23例)和严重骨质疏松组(骨质疏松骨折组,16例),用酶联免疫吸附试验(ELISA法)测定各组血清MMP-2、MMP-9、血清骨碱性磷酸酶(BAP)、血清骨钙素(OC)和血清Ⅰ型胶原氨基末端肽(NTx).结果 ①绝经后女性各组MMP-2、MMP-9与血清BAP、OC、NTx的变化水平相一致.②绝经后女性血清MMP-2及MMP-9水平随骨密度的降低呈现升高趋势,以骨质疏松骨折组为著.结论 血清MMP-2、MMP-9与骨转换生化指标相关联.血清MMP-2及MMP-9水平升高可能为绝经后骨质疏松症发生的重要影响因素.  相似文献

Matrix metalloproteinases (MMPs) and their tissue inhibitors play important roles in the wound-healing process. An imbalance in the expression of these molecules is thought to contribute to the failure of chronic ulcers to heal. We investigated whether a mitogenic bovine whey extract enriched with growth factors modulated the expression and activity of MMP-2 and -9, and the tissue inhibitor of MMP-2 (TIMP-2) in chronic leg ulcers. Wound fluids and biopsies were collected from chronic leg ulcer patients whose ulcers were treated topically for 4 weeks with placebo or mitogenic bovine whey extract at concentrations of 2.5, 10, and 20 mg/mL. The levels of MMP-2 and -9 in wound fluid samples was assessed by gelatin zymography and showed a decrease in active MMP-2 in the 2.5 and 10.0 mg/mL mitogenic bovine whey extract-treated ulcers compared with placebo (p<0.05). Immunohistochemical analysis of ulcer biopsies for MMP-2, -9, and TIMP-2 expression showed a reduction in the number of MMP-2-positive dermal fibroblasts in the mitogenic bovine whey extract-treated ulcers compared with pretreatment biopsies (p<0.05) that persisted over the course of the study. In contrast, a transient increase in the number of MMP-9- and TIMP-2-positive cells was observed in mitogenic bovine whey extract treated ulcer biopsies compared with pretreatment levels (p<0.05). These results show that topical application of mitogenic bovine whey extract was able to modulate the expression of MMP-2, -9, and TIMP-2 in chronic leg ulcers and that its constituent growth factors may have the potential to redress the proteolytic imbalance observed in nonhealing chronic ulcers.  相似文献

目的:探讨基质金属蛋白酶MMP-2及其组织抑制因子TIMP-2在肝门胆管癌的表达及其与肝门胆管癌浸润、转移及预后间的关系。方法:采用免疫组化S-P法对78例肝门胆管癌的MMP-2及其组织抑制因子TIMP-2的表达进行了检测。对MMP-2及TIMP-2的表达与肝门胆管癌的组织分化程度、浸润转移及预后之间的关系进行分析。结果:MMP-2和TIMP-2表达阳性率分别为72%和76%。MMP-2的阳性表达率有淋巴结浸润的肝门胆管癌高于无淋巴结浸润的肝门胆管癌,低分化的肝门胆管癌高于高分化的肝门胆管癌。TIMP-2阳性表达率与以上相反。MMP-2表达与肝门胆管癌术后生存期呈负相关(γ=-0.713,P<0.01),TIMP-2表达与肝门胆管癌术后生存期呈正相关(γ=0.652,P<0.01)。MMP-2与TIMP-2具有负相关关系,(γ=-0.708,P<0.01)。结论:MMP-2与TIMP-2是反映肝门胆管癌浸润、转移及预后的指标。  相似文献

<正>Objective:To investigate the expression of matrix metalloproteinase-7(MMP-7) and its tissue inhibitor (TIMP-2) in endometrial carcinoma and analyze their significance in endometrial cancer's invasion and metastasis. Methods:Endometrial tissues were collected from 64 patients with endometrial carcinoma,20 patients with endometrial hyperplasia and 20 normal women.The expressions of MMP-7,TIMP-2 in endometrium were measured by immuohistochemistry. Results;Expressions of MMP-7,TIMP-2 in endometrium of patients with endometrial carcinoma were significantly higher than those in normal endometrium(P0.05).MMP-7 expression increased with surgical-pathological staging,depth of myometrial invasion,histologic grades and lymph node metastasis(P0.05),while TIMP-2 expression was related to lymph node metastasis(P0.05).TIMP-2 expression in endometrial cancer was significantly higher than that in hyperplastic endometrium(P0.05).Expressions of TIMP-2 and MMP-7 in endometrium of patients with endometrial carcinoma were positively correlated(r=0.654,P0.001). Conclusion:Highly expressed MMP-7 and TIMP-2 in endometrium may be related to development,invasion and metastasis of endometrial cancers.  相似文献

Background Various glomerular diseases progress to end-stage renal failure due to an accumulation of the mesangial matrix (MM) and a thickening of the glomerular basement membrane (GBM). Both the MM and GBM are consistently metabolized through the synthesis and destruction of the matrix. Such synthesis is influenced by transforming growth factor-β (TGF-β) and other factors, whereas the destruction is presumed to be mediated by both matrix metalloproteinases (MMPs) and inhibitors of matrix metalloproteinases (TIMPs). Based on such evidence, we tried to detect MMP-2, MMP-9, and TIMP-1 in the peripheral blood of patients with various glomerular diseases. Methods Serum was used to detect MMP-2 and TIMP-1, while plasma was used to detect MMP-9. These enzymes were detected using an enzyme-linked assay. Results The findings showed an increased level of MMP-2 in patients with a alteration of GBM, typically membranous nephropathy (MN), regardless of the differences in their etiological processes. In contrast, MMP-9 did not show a strong association with any specific glomerular abnormalities. However, it mainly tended to increase in patients with MM accumulation. In addition, the localization of MMP-2, MMP-9, and TGF-β1 was studied using immunohistochemical staining. MMP-2 was demonstrated to exist in the glomerular capillary loop (GCL) as well as in the mesangial cells and the mesangial matrix. MMP-9 was found to exist in mesangial cells and the matrix, GCL, infiltrated neutrophils, and some tubular epithelial cells. Positive staining for TGF-β1 in GCL was found to be associated with an increased level of MMP-2 in patients with MN, whereas in MM such positive staining was not necessarily associated with an increased level of MMP-9. Conclusions These results therefore suggest that MMP-2 plays an important role in the degradation of GBM, while MMP-9 only moderately affects the degradation of MM.  相似文献

目的 观察过氧化物酶体增殖物活化受体γ(PPARγ)特异配体罗格列酮对肝星状细胞(HSC)表达基质金属蛋白酶(MMP)-2和MMP-9的影响.方法 在培养的HSC株中加入不同浓度的罗格列酮(终质量浓度为5、10、15、20 μmol/L),于24 h后收取细胞,利用半定量逆转录-聚合酶链反应(RT-PCR)测定MMP-2、MMP-9 mRNA表达.结果 MMP-2表达水平在罗格列酮5、10、15、20 μmol/L组分别为0.5708±0.0609、0.8900±0.0823、1.1348±0.1205、1.4490±0.0832,而空白对照组为0.3237±0.0796.MMP-9表达水平在罗格列酮5、10、15、20 μmol/L组分别为0.5487±0.0770、0.7554±0.0510、0.9497±0.0451、1.1088±0.0777,空白对照组为0.3220±0.0592.结论 罗格列酮可增强HSC对MMP-2、MMP-9的表达,并在一定范围内,呈剂量依赖性.  相似文献

During osteogenesis, in vitro, of tibial-derived rat osteoblasts (ROB) and derived clones, changes occur in the interactions of mature osteoblasts with the endogenous extracellular matrix (ECM) and these culminate in the formation of tridimensional nodules, which become sites of mineral deposition. We investigated if these changes might be mediated by remodeling of ECM, and we focused our study on the neutral metalloproteinases (MMPs), known agents of matrix remodeling, and on their tissue inhibitors (TIMPs). We report that during in vitro differentiation, osteoblasts express the secreted MMP-2 and -9 and the membrane gelatinase MMP-14. These, along with the tissue inhibitors TIMP-1 and -2, are developmentally regulated according to the maturation stage of osteoblasts. Their levels change in a similar association with osteoblast phenotypic maturation in different populations of ROB, which take different times to complete osteogenesis in vitro. MMP-14 expression coincides in both cell populations with the mature osteoblastic phenotype and is localized in the cells forming nodules. MMP-2 and -9 are expressed diffusely in the osteoblast population. Developmentally associated changes in the activation of MMP-2 are detected, associated in their timing with the expression of MMP-14 in both populations of ROB, and MMP-14 activates pro-MMP-2 in vitro. Expression of messenger RNAs (mRNAs) for the three MMPs increases up to the time of nodule formation. At this stage, TIMP-1 mRNA levels are lowest. TIMP-2 mRNA decreases throughout osteogenesis. In situ hybridization in 7-day-old rat tibias shows the strongest expression of MMP-14 among osteogenic cells, in lining osteoblasts on the newly formed trabeculae under the growth plate, and on the endosteal surface of cortical bone. Our data support the concept that the developmentally regulated expression of MMP-14 triggers localized proteolysis within the osteogenic population, concomitant in vitro to nodule formation.  相似文献

INTRODUCTION: Alteration in the expression of extracellular matrix metalloproteinase inducer (EMMPRIN), matrix metalloproteinase-2 (MMP-2), tissue inhibitors of matrix metalloproteinases (TIMP-2) and platelet derived growth factor (PDGF-AA) may contribute to poor healing in venous leg ulcers. AIM: The aim of this study is to determine the expression of EMMPRIN, MMP-2, TIMP-2 and PDGF-AA in the ulcer exudates and perivascular tissue of healing and non-healing chronic venous ulcers. PATIENTS, MATERIALS AND METHODS: Forty patients with chronic venous ulcers were included in this study, with a mean age of 60 years. Eleven patients were males and 29 were females. All patients had normal ankle brachial index and a venous ulcer of at least 8 weeks duration. Immuno-histochemistry using monoclonal antibodies to PDGF-AA, MMP-2, TIMP-2 and EMMPRIN was carried out on paraffin embedded punch biopsy skin specimens from the ulcer edge. Enzyme linked immunosorbent assay for PDGF, MMP-2 and TIMP-2 were carried out on wound fluids collected from patients. The ulcer size and character at the initial assessment and after 8 weeks were assessed to determine the status of ulcer healing. RESULTS: No significant difference was seen in the expression of TIMP-2, MMP-2 and EMMPRIN between the two groups. However, in the non-healing group high levels of MMP-2 and low levels of TIMP-2 in the wound fluid suggest a strong correlation of these two markers in the state of healing. Analysis of wound fluid by ELISA demonstrated high PDGF-AA in the healing group (p = 0.021). Significantly increased levels of PDGF-AA (p<0001) was noted in the perivascular area on immuno-histochemistry of healing ulcers. These data suggest that PDGF-AA plays an important role in healing of venous ulcers. CONCLUSION: Non-healing venous ulcers are associated with greater activity MMP-2 activity. The ratio of MMPs to their inhibitors TIMPs, dictate the rate of healing of the ulcers. PDGF-AA activity is associated with ulcer healing, though the mechanism is unclear. EMMPRIN expression in chronic venous ulcers probably parallels the chronicity of the condition rather than propagate it. However, further studies with larger samples are needed.  相似文献

目的:探讨结肠直肠癌病人血浆中基质金属蛋白酶-9(MMP-9)及其组织抑制因子-1(TIMP-1)的表达与结肠直肠癌浸润、转移及预后的关系,以及手术、化疗对其表达的影响,以期在分子水平上更准确地判断结肠直肠癌的预后。方法:选取结肠直肠癌病人50例,于手术前、术后10d、6次化疗后2周,分别抽取病人4mL外周静脉血,采用酶联免疫分析法检测MMP-9、TIMP-1血浆浓度的变化。结果:低分化结肠直肠癌病人血浆MMP-9及TIMP-1水平高于高、中分化者(P〈0.01、P〈0.05);TNMⅢ、Ⅳ期病人高于TNMⅠ、Ⅱ期者(P〈0.01)。手术后血浆MMP-9、TIMP-1水平显著下降,有统计学意义(P〈0.01、P〈0.05),化疗后其浓度变化无显著性差异(P〉0.05)。结论:MMP-9和TIMP-1与肿瘤恶性程度有关;术前检测外周血MMP-9和TIMP-1浓度有可能成为结肠直肠癌辅助诊断及病情评估的较好血清学标志。MMP-9可能与肿瘤复发或转移存在一定关系,术后动态检测外周血MMP-9浓度可反映肿瘤负荷。从而对监测肿瘤复发提供一定帮助。  相似文献

目的 探讨脑膜瘤中肿瘤血管生成及瘤周水肿与基质金属蛋白酶(MMP) 9表达的关系。方法 采用免疫组织化学法检测5 9例脑膜瘤MMP 9和血小板 内皮细胞黏附因子 1(CD3 1) ,用全自动图像分析系统检测肿瘤组织的CD3 1微血管计数(MVC) ,通过MRI或CT测量瘤周水肿指数,对参数进行综合分析。结果 MMP 9表达强阳性组与弱阳性组、阴性组相比,水肿指数(EI) (分别为2 .86±0 .69、1.2 5±0 .5 3、0 .2 3±0 .18) ,脑水肿发生率(分别为95 .2 %、76.7%、3 7.5 % ) ,微血管计数(MVC分别为2 5 .6±8.5、10 .5±4.6、4.3±1.3 3 )的差异均有统计学意义(P <0 .0 5 )。MMP 9的表达与MVC及瘤周水肿呈正相关(r分别为0 .3 65、0 .5 73 ,P <0 .0 5 )。结论脑膜瘤MMP 9表达、肿瘤血管生成及瘤周水肿形成之间有重要关系;MMP 9能促进脑膜瘤的肿瘤血管生成及瘤周水肿的形成,可能对脑膜瘤瘤周水肿的形成有重要作用  相似文献

目的 观察大鼠坐骨神经慢性卡压后基质金属蛋白酶-9(MMP-9)和金属蛋白酶组织抑制剂( TIMP-1)在神经中的表达.方法 将90只雄性SD大鼠随机分为对照组和卡压组.根据Mackinnon法建立神经慢性卡压模型,采用逆转录-聚合酶链反应(RT-PCR)和免疫组织化学技术检测神经干内MMP-9和TIMP-1的表达.结果 神经慢性卡压2周时神经纤维脱髓鞘;4周时结缔组织增生;12周后神经内纤维分隔进行性增多,神经纤维化.早期,MMP-9和TIMP-1表达增加,MMP-9mRNA在2周达峰值0.0485,TIMP-1 10周达峰值0.1592,MMP-9/TIMP-1明显升高;后期,MMP-9显著降低,TIMP-1继续升高,MMP-9/TIMP-1显著降低.结论 周围神经慢性卡压后神经纤维化,其机制可能与神经中MMP-9/TIMP-1比值早期增高、晚期降低有关.  相似文献

目的探讨病理性滑膜皱襞发病机制中对软骨破坏有基质金属蛋白酶的参与。方法关节镜检查确诊为病理性滑膜皱襞和正常滑膜皱襞,分别进行免疫组化染色,观察金属蛋白酶-1(MMP-1)和组织金属蛋白酶抑制因子-1(TIMP-1)的表达及分布。结果MMP-1、TIMP-1在病理性滑膜皱襞和正常皱襞内的阳性表达,差异具有显著性(χ^2=16.014,P=0.000;χ^2=4.059,P=0.044)。MMP-1在滑膜衬里层细胞、单核和淋巴细胞、血管内皮细胞和化生的软骨细胞呈阳性表达,而在正常滑膜皱襞组织中不表达。TIMP-1只在滑膜衬里层细胞和少量的成纤维细胞有表达,而MMP-1免疫组化显示阳性细胞数和着色强度强于TIMP-1。结论病理性滑膜皱襞可产生MMP-1、TIMP-1,而且两者分布不平衡,可能是导致软骨破坏的生物学因素。  相似文献
